Chapter 45: Don't Let Me Down!


The surrounding environment returned to normal all of a sudden.

In the view was a grotesque red scene, with the ground littered with fragmented corpses, limbs scattered haphazardly soaked in thick and sticky blood plasma, while the plasma converged into crisscrossing streams and small puddles, leaving virtually nowhere to step.

The intense smell of blood shot straight to the crown of the head, causing Gu Mo, who had just felt a bit better, to experience another violent upheaval in his stomach, twitching slightly.

He originally found it hard to accept such a high concentration of blood plasma, needing some time to adapt, but the recent Illusion Realm briefly interrupted this adaptation process, deceiving his senses... Now that the Illusion Realm was broken, the real sensory perception returned.

It's like some old tropes in horror movies; if it's a continuous onslaught of scary scenes, it seems densely packed with terror, but since throughout this process, people's nerves remain highly tense, they become psychologically prepared for the continuous stimuli, thus making the degree of fright actually bearable.

However, if it suddenly stops in the middle, and everything seems to calm down, making people think the tense and exciting plot has ended, they begin to relax, and their tensed spirits start to slacken... and then, when frightened again at this point, it often breaks one's psychological threshold.

That's exactly the case here, with Gu Mo tightly clenching his teeth, barely suppressing the urge to vomit.

The black-haired girl beside him also didn't like such a scene, frowning slightly. Even though part of the cause for all this lay with her, it was still the first time for her to see such a density of Demon Ghost corpses piled up like mountains.

Yet, putting aside those irrelevant matters, she looked around and was amazed at the vast amount of Spirit Stones, lost in thought since just now.

She already knew beforehand that Spirit Stones were hidden here, and in enormous numbers, which was why countless Demon Ghosts were drawn here to fight and kill, but she hadn't expected this "enormous amount" to be beyond her imagination... These Spirit Stones weren't necessarily in their original form, after all, those gigantic clusters reaching up to tens of meters, turning this space into a crystalline jungle-like main crystal cluster—

Spirit Stones of such super-large specs, who knows how many people's deaths on super-large-scale battlefields it takes to gather enough essence to condense at once. Moreover, even if such a case did exist, it couldn't have been stealthily transported into the deep mountains of Mino and stored in such a place.

And gigantic Spirit Stones like these were everywhere here, at a glance, there were over ten of these giant crystal clusters, each towering tens of meters high... seemingly growing out of the ground like giant spikes, tilting all over the cave space, occupying a significant part of the originally spacious area.

Probably due to the nature of the Spirit Stones themselves, they seem like crystals, yet they are actually the material nature shown by condensed essence. So when many fragmented Spirit Stones accumulate together, over time, their essence flows, merges with each other, and concentrates into a whole, becoming a larger Spirit Stone.

Bringing about this scene in front of them must have taken more than just a month or two to achieve... Her father must have been collecting Spirit Stones and burying them here for a long time...

Hidechika thoughtfully pondered and couldn't help but breathe a sigh of relief.

Fujikichiro's earlier advice was indeed correct—it wasn't a good idea to bring unrelated soldiers here; they were not suited to know about this... Over the years, when exorcising demons, she encountered many incidents caused by rural villagers being bewitched, abusing the Power of Spirit Stones.

This kind of thing has a peculiar Magic Power that confuses the mind; even the Demon Ghost would go crazy for them. As for ordinary people...

Wait!

Suddenly remembering something, the black-haired girl who's slightly dazed quickly turned to look at someone, only to find the other's face looking bad, fists tightly clenched, with a somewhat ferocious expression... Damn! Has he really been lost in the mind, bewitched by so many Spirit Stones?

Hidechika pressed her lips; humans are easily bewitched, Demon Ghosts often are too, yet she has not felt anything special about it, not knowing if it's her inherited bloodline or because, as a Half-Demon, she stands on the middle dividing line.

Thus, the feeling wasn't particularly strong, and she didn't react immediately, only realizing later upon second thoughts.

But this shouldn't be too big of an issue. Getting bewitched is only the first step; as long as he is prevented from further contacting and utilizing the Spirit Stones, breaking free from the bewitchment and returning to normal should happen quickly without completely losing his mind and falling to become a Demon Ghost...

As she thought about this, she took a step forward, preparing to knock him out and take him away; those bewitched are difficult to communicate with, and she couldn't even speak now.

"I'm fine, don't worry..."

Noticing the girl's approach, Gu Mo, who wasn't in the best state, saw the expression on Hidechika's face and thought she was concerned about him. After all, his face must look terrible, and the urge to retch was hard to suppress, yet he didn't notice the girl lightly clenching her little fist.

He waved his hand, tugged at the corner of his mouth, forcing a smile, and said bravely, "Don't worry, these mere things don't matter to me at all..."
